Common Dream Interpretations of Hair Loss

Dreams about losing hair can hold various meanings and interpretations, depending on the specific details of the dream and the emotions experienced by the dreamer. Below are some common interpretations:

  • A fear of aging or death: Dreams of hair loss can often be linked to anxieties surrounding the natural passage of time and the mortality of oneself or loved ones.
  • A loss of control: Hair is often associated with personal identity and control. Dreams about hair loss may symbolize a feeling of powerlessness or a perceived lack of control in certain areas of life.
  • Shedding of old ideas or beliefs: Just as our hair grows and sheds, dreams about hair loss can represent the process of letting go of outdated thoughts or beliefs, making way for personal growth and transformation.
  • Experiencing stress: Hair loss dreams may also be indicative of underlying stress or anxiety, reflecting feelings of overwhelm or pressure.

Can Dreams of Hair Loss Be Avoided or Prevented?

It is difficult to control the content of dreams, including dreams of hair loss. However, if these dreams become frequent and disturbing, there are some suggestions that may help reduce their occurrence.

Identifying and confronting stressors during waking hours can play a significant role in managing dreams. By addressing and resolving sources of stress in everyday life, individuals may experience a reduction in hair loss dreams. Additionally, managing stress through exercise and meditation can promote overall relaxation and improve sleep quality, potentially influencing the content of dreams.

Maintaining a consistent sleep schedule is another important factor. Going to bed and waking up at the same time each day helps regulate the body’s natural sleep-wake cycle, minimizing disruptions in sleep patterns that may trigger hair loss dreams.

Creating a comfortable sleep environment is vital for promoting restful sleep and minimizing the likelihood of unsettling dreams. This includes ensuring a cool, dark, and quiet bedroom, using comfortable bedding and pillows, and removing electronic devices that emit blue light before bedtime.

Avoiding heavy meals, caffeine, and alcohol before bedtime is another effective strategy. These substances can interfere with the quality of sleep and increase the likelihood of experiencing vivid dreams, including those related to hair loss.

In cases where an individual wakes up after a hair loss dream and is unable to fall back asleep, engaging in calming activities can help ease emotions and promote relaxation. This may involve reading a book, listening to calming music, or practicing deep breathing exercises.

It is important to note that dreams serve various functions and their meaning and interpretation can vary widely. While these suggestions may help reduce the occurrence of hair loss dreams, it is essential to consult with a healthcare professional or therapist if distressing dreams persist.
